Deploy step 4 — Grangely Admin Console. Before enabling bulk edits in the accounts table, confirm the audit log writer is running; bulk operations without audit coverage will be rejected. Then open the console's env file on the target host, since the bulk-edit service requires its signing credential on the very next line.

env line for kafof-fadug: COURIER_KEY20=61b42230c08bfe06d7a4

# Log sampling for the Wrennet notification service
# This service emits roughly 40k log lines per minute at peak, so we
# sample INFO at 5% and keep WARN/ERROR at 100%. If support needs full
# traces for an incident, flip sample_rate to 1.0 for no more than one
# hour — the sink fills quickly. Sampled logs are written to the store below.

replica DSN, yadup-hahig: mongodb://gilys_svc:Mx@db-5f8f.norvasoft.internal:5432/eliion

## Authentication

Heads up: the Quillhaven matching service occasionally stalls for a few seconds during GC pauses, so auth requests may time out and retry. That's normal — don't rotate credentials just because of a blip. Retries are safe and idempotent. When testing auth against the staging matcher, use the support key below.

API key for taduf-yahif: qvz11-nMDtAWg6H2u

## Step 4: Enable role-based access

Wallowiki 6 replaces per-page ACLs with roles. Plugin authors: migrate any acl_check calls to role_gate before upgrading, or your hooks will be silently skipped. Run the bundled remap tool once per space; it is idempotent. Custom roles must be registered in the manifest, not created at runtime. Verify mappings with the audit command. The remap tool reads the permissions schema from the wiki database via the connection string below.

warehouse DSN: cockroachdb://holvan_svc:viOKuRy@db-3e1a.plorvaforge.corp:5432/istius